This document discusses high performance teams and provides tips for building them. It notes that the best programmers can be 10 times more productive than the worst. Highly successful companies like Instagram and Stack Overflow started small but grew rapidly by focusing on optimization and continual improvement. Negative feedback should be about ideas and code, not people, and delivered privately. Teams perform best when they work together toward shared goals, embrace change, and celebrate each other's successes. Simplicity is important to minimize work.
